The general
operating expenses of this study are projected to be $575 in fiscal year
2021-22, $1,075 in fiscal year 2022-23 and $575 in fiscal year 2023-24. The
Legislature’s budget for the 2022-2023 biennium includes $10,000 in fiscal
year 2021-22 and $10,000 in fiscal year 2022-23 for the costs of legislative
studies, as well as $21,260 of balances carried over from prior years for
this purpose. Whether these amounts are sufficient to fund all studies will
depend on the number of studies authorized by the Legislative Council and the
Legislature. The additional costs of providing staffing assistance to the
study during the interim can be absorbed utilizing existing budgeted staff
resources. |
